Dana Jansens
|
bdc491ccfe
|
map and unmap work great now yay
|
2002-12-04 01:29:01 +00:00 |
|
Dana Jansens
|
22bd294c7b
|
unregister for events when destroyed
|
2002-12-04 01:02:56 +00:00 |
|
Dana Jansens
|
1fa445c880
|
handle configure requests
|
2002-12-04 00:26:45 +00:00 |
|
Dana Jansens
|
bbdfd8f1d6
|
scratch that
|
2002-12-04 00:04:27 +00:00 |
|
Dana Jansens
|
52b83a9dbb
|
handle configurerequests when we cant find a target registered for them
|
2002-12-04 00:03:48 +00:00 |
|
Dana Jansens
|
829ce05c7c
|
reverse the logic. makes more sense i think
|
2002-12-03 23:56:04 +00:00 |
|
Dana Jansens
|
ee896d9d66
|
no space on teh top or bottom of text..
|
2002-12-03 21:32:03 +00:00 |
|
Dana Jansens
|
26adc8853b
|
label and focuslabel update their textures automatically on a style change
|
2002-12-03 19:10:03 +00:00 |
|
Dana Jansens
|
f890d31d6b
|
make setStyle virtual
|
2002-12-03 19:02:36 +00:00 |
|
Dana Jansens
|
948feddc2e
|
update the textures being used on setStyle() calls
|
2002-12-03 19:01:41 +00:00 |
|
Dana Jansens
|
bf95658de2
|
show the Xft version nicer
|
2002-12-03 15:41:03 +00:00 |
|
Dana Jansens
|
cac2131e68
|
add otk_test
|
2002-12-03 09:02:37 +00:00 |
|
Dana Jansens
|
646a10bcc3
|
labels use half the bevel width for text
|
2002-12-03 08:58:45 +00:00 |
|
Dana Jansens
|
c6f228f3ff
|
xft2 works. and works good.
|
2002-12-03 08:54:51 +00:00 |
|
Dana Jansens
|
74cb09bb2c
|
handle map events with the Openbox class
|
2002-12-02 21:06:16 +00:00 |
|
Dana Jansens
|
fb3848450e
|
window decorations use "unmanaged" widgets now.
|
2002-12-01 11:45:55 +00:00 |
|
Dana Jansens
|
fac1a6581b
|
typo in comment
|
2002-12-01 11:40:52 +00:00 |
|
Dana Jansens
|
4d1a90b0d2
|
add a recursive flags to OtkWidget::show/hide
dont delet eshit in the style from button's destructor
|
2002-12-01 10:57:49 +00:00 |
|
Dana Jansens
|
6f0b72e8e5
|
big nono
|
2002-11-17 16:00:12 +00:00 |
|
Dana Jansens
|
1d897f432e
|
add the config header and emacs comment to all the .cc's
|
2002-11-17 09:41:58 +00:00 |
|
Dana Jansens
|
638d4e6f19
|
change the style-load-error msg
|
2002-11-16 14:32:26 +00:00 |
|
Dana Jansens
|
12a95bfdb3
|
add an OtkAppWidget which are "root windows", i.e. the managed child of root, to be shown on the display.
Exit when all the "root windows" are hidden.
Support the WM_DELETE protocol to hide a "root window".
|
2002-11-16 14:30:18 +00:00 |
|
Dana Jansens
|
3bc1f37469
|
better msgs
|
2002-11-16 13:53:03 +00:00 |
|
Dana Jansens
|
34a9f87ed2
|
print a warning if more than one main widget is set
|
2002-11-16 13:52:13 +00:00 |
|
Dana Jansens
|
81e1982744
|
set the close protocol on the app's main widget
|
2002-11-16 13:50:59 +00:00 |
|
Dana Jansens
|
77342413ef
|
change how the widgets' _dirty flag works so that all inheritence levels of the widget class can use it
|
2002-11-16 13:28:26 +00:00 |
|
Dana Jansens
|
d4d15160fe
|
new button that is a focuslabel
|
2002-11-16 13:21:24 +00:00 |
|
Dana Jansens
|
3ce8b540aa
|
add a Label class that doesnt change with focus
|
2002-11-16 13:08:10 +00:00 |
|
Dana Jansens
|
bd06e8961d
|
actually add this shit. yay
|
2002-11-16 13:02:29 +00:00 |
|
Dana Jansens
|
6b977b2ded
|
add OtkFocusLabel
|
2002-11-16 13:00:22 +00:00 |
|
Dana Jansens
|
804b8cc6e5
|
check to make sure the style config could be loaded
|
2002-11-16 12:12:38 +00:00 |
|
Marius Nita
|
6223b6a3ef
|
:
|
2002-11-16 12:10:59 +00:00 |
|
Dana Jansens
|
7df3b620e2
|
use the timer queue manager
|
2002-11-16 12:10:04 +00:00 |
|
Dana Jansens
|
36ed114f49
|
add a constructor for strut that takes margin sizes
|
2002-11-16 11:55:03 +00:00 |
|
Marius Nita
|
6f5e60f033
|
fixed bugs, got otkapp to select on a fd, modded widget to make use of otkapp, press/release events on buttons
|
2002-11-16 09:59:37 +00:00 |
|
Marius Nita
|
0680daeef5
|
there
|
2002-11-16 02:18:37 +00:00 |
|
Marius Nita
|
a3d036f60e
|
added otkapplication and event stuff, changed other files to accomodate for this, changed the test.
no idea if anything runs yet. it compiles =)
|
2002-11-16 02:15:49 +00:00 |
|
Marius Nita
|
e53fbcf092
|
event handling classes
|
2002-11-16 02:11:44 +00:00 |
|
Marius Nita
|
1210e6d688
|
more crap
|
2002-11-15 11:30:41 +00:00 |
|
Marius Nita
|
0eb665769d
|
initial commit
|
2002-11-15 10:58:56 +00:00 |
|
Marius Nita
|
9f1facd3a1
|
hopefully caught stupid assert
|
2002-11-15 10:13:29 +00:00 |
|
Marius Nita
|
c090955544
|
heh
|
2002-11-15 05:12:49 +00:00 |
|
Dana Jansens
|
5be1363981
|
better fix for configure
|
2002-11-15 05:07:32 +00:00 |
|
Marius Nita
|
e8b74211e7
|
erm
|
2002-11-15 05:02:07 +00:00 |
|
Marius Nita
|
a3b2e7d905
|
made resizing sexier
|
2002-11-15 05:01:37 +00:00 |
|
Dana Jansens
|
d55ede56a0
|
use the rect
|
2002-11-15 03:36:28 +00:00 |
|
Dana Jansens
|
bcb7dddf94
|
dont set dirty if not resizing
|
2002-11-15 03:31:15 +00:00 |
|
Dana Jansens
|
8d397c0d8b
|
update headers to whats required
|
2002-11-15 03:21:16 +00:00 |
|
Dana Jansens
|
d7848facac
|
updates dependancies
|
2002-11-15 03:20:37 +00:00 |
|
Dana Jansens
|
62326fde58
|
dont hide label
|
2002-11-15 03:18:05 +00:00 |
|